So in your first response back to blizzard you said you are using friends accounts to multibox? You get in trouble just for that if they look into it.

Secondly you made the same mistake I did which was just to respond to the tickets asking for them to double check-- without actually providing them with new evidence to support your claim. All that can happen there is they will review (which they did) and have only their information to look at again.

The account you used in the pictures you shared with us? GM's responding will literally just close it without reading from now on. You can try, but it won't do any good.

The good and bad summed up. You account share with friends (going by first image) and who is to say they didn't cheat. What if when you were investigated they were playing on their computers (with your charcters too) and they were doing something dodgy and it was independently verified by a GM. That's the bad.

The good news? If the accounts you used are on different battle.net accounts... you get more chances at having this reversed!
Jump on a second bnet account that was banned 'together', put in your case, give evidence to support YOU and they will review it again with your new information. If you can prove you didn't bot (by showing HOW/WHAT you multi-box in detail) and they can verify it on one bnet? they reverse the ban on all of them.

However if your friends botted and you used their characters later? no chance.
